Pipe duo given Aintree taster

David Pipe took the tried-and-tested approach with his two John Smith’s Grand National hopes by schooling Puntal and Celtic Son over some purpose-built Aintree-style fences.

Tom Scudamore, recently announced as Pipe’s stable jockey, was on board Puntal, with Rodi Greene partnering the David Johnson-owned Celtic Son.
